Accel Raises $800M for 9th Europe Fund

Accel, a US-based venture firm, has raised $800m for its ninth early-stage Europe and Israel fund, alongside $2.7bn for three other funds. Despite its American headquarters, Accel has operated in Europe for over 25 years and has backed nearly 250 European companies. Notable investments include Romanian biotech Ui Path, UK fintech Monzo, and French health platform Doctolib.

The newly-raised fund emphasizes AI as the most transformative technology, with recent deals featuring Swedish AI agent startup N8n, German defence startup Cambridge Aerospace, and UK legaltech Legora. Partner Harry Nelis stated: "AI is the most transformative technology we've ever seen, opening new areas for innovation and compressing the time from idea to scaled business." This follows a previous $650m round for the early-stage Europe and Israel fund two years prior.
